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
871121 4140 998732 609598
02 33016112733 221163
02 33016112733 221163
16973028827 77 032611342
All about undefined
Interested in learning more?
02 33016112733 221163
16973028827 77 032611342
See more
3406152214 230759 50690
95 0918313 7489204 122223282
See more
29653 4952334571 2559
21 37053089068 763
See more